Output ab68b6835efbd548bb2a7a8d5ae2ee1961f4fa71b988d9e271ca774e1938e8c3:31

value
23406
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c2286f557a697348ca2e3208d85f397821640647 OP_EQUALVERIFY OP_CHECKSIG
address
1JhcXgW84ydjFu4Hv1soqUSpFzGsLKhzeL
transaction
ab68b6835efbd548bb2a7a8d5ae2ee1961f4fa71b988d9e271ca774e1938e8c3
confirmations
605786
spent
true